**Subject: Marrowfield cut-over summary — planner regression resolved**

Hi all — for new team members catching up: last Tuesday we cut Marrowfield's analytics tier over to the rewritten query planner. Shortly after, join-heavy reports slowed roughly fourfold due to a cardinality estimation regression. We rolled back, patched the estimator, and completed the second cut-over Thursday night with no degradation. Dashboards have been green since. The old planner is fully retired. The planner settings now active in production are listed below.

config for fahop-tajeg:
soriel:
  pin: 6453
  tenant: norwyn
  seal: seal_c441745b
  metrics_host: metrics.soriel.ordinworks.local
  standby_team: zorox
  escalation: wenael-casox
  nonce: 429fd1

## TumbleBox locker access: limits

Heads up, future maintainers: the TumbleBox access flow rate-limits unlock codes so a stuck app can't churn through the whole code space. Codes expire quickly, retries back off, and a locker goes into cooldown after repeated failures. Residents grumble about the cooldown, but it's deliberate. The numbers that govern all of this live here.

constants for kaduf-tafop:
QUOTAS = {
    "holwyn": 877,
    "pelox": 887,
    "zorath": 371,
    "ralir": 836,
    "juldor": 266,
}

### Runbook 4.2 — Score Sheet Transport, Regional Final

After the Westvale Regional Chess Final wraps up, the signed score sheets get boxed by the arbiter team into the blue document carton — don't let anyone photocopy them on site. The carton travels by courier from the Westvale Pavilion to the federation records office in Hartleigh the same evening. Records team logs receipt next morning. At the pavilion loading entrance, the courier follows the confidential hand-over instruction given just below.

courier memo of yajef-bajep: the frawyn jordor courier leaves the norwyn ledger at gate 2781 under passcode 330769